Firewalls and Access Control

Firewalls act like guards for your business’s online doors. They keep bad visitors out while letting good visitors in. This means they stop hackers and viruses from getting into your systems. For small business owners, setting up a firewall is a key step to protect company info and customer data from cyberattacks.

Access control works hand in hand with firewalls. It makes sure only the right people can see certain parts of your network. Think of it as giving keys to only some rooms in your building, not all of them.

By using tools like Zero Trust and Network Access Control (NAC), businesses make sure employees only reach the information they need for their jobs. This method helps prevent data loss from inside threats or mistakes.

Intrusion Detection and Prevention Systems (IDS/IPS)

Intrusion Detection and Prevention Systems (IDS/IPS) play a key role in keeping businesses safe from cyber attacks. These systems scan the network for any signs of unauthorized access or threats. Then, they take action to block these dangers right away. This means if someone tries to break into your system, IDS/IPS will spot it and stop it before any harm is done.

Enforcing Strong Password Policies

Implementing strong password policies is crucial for safeguarding your business against internal and external threats. Strengthen your network security by:

  1. Using a combination of upper and lower case letters, numbers, and special characters in passwords.
  2. Enforcing regular password updates to mitigate the risk of unauthorized access.
  3. Implementing multi-factor authentication to add an extra layer of security beyond passwords.
  4. Educating employees about the importance of strong passwords and the potential risks associated with weak ones.
  5. Using reputable password managers to securely store and manage passwords.

Limiting User Access Permissions

Configuring firewalls securely is crucial for protecting your network. Here’s how optimizing user access permissions can further enhance your business’s security:

  1. Implement Least Privilege Model: Apply the least privilege model to grant users access exclusively to the essential resources required for their roles.
  2. Effective Asset Identification: Initiating user access controls for sensitive information starts with identifying assets and comprehending their organizational value.
  3. Enforcing Access Controls: Network Security Management (NSM) tools significantly enforce access controls for privileged users, bolstering security measures.
  4. Safeguarding Sensitive Data: User access permissions aid in safeguarding sensitive data from unauthorized access, reducing potential security breaches.

Enhanced IT Efficiency and Compliance

Transitioning from threat monitoring and neutralization to enhanced IT efficiency and compliance, it’s crucial for small business owners to realize that network security management (NSM) can significantly improve overall IT efficiency.

By enhancing visibility into network behavior and automating device configuration, NSM reduces manual tasks and human errors. This allows IT teams to focus more on strategic initiatives rather than routine maintenance activities. Furthermore, by unifying policy administration and automating compliance audits, NSM facilitates adherence to regulations. It also generates actionable intelligence for enforcing updated security policies effectively.

Besides this improved efficiency, a strong NSM strategy directly contributes to better regulatory compliance by automating necessary processes and enabling comprehensive visibility across the network. This ensures that all policies are up-to-date and being enforced properly while reducing the risk of human error impacting compliance efforts.
